Receiving a solicitor’s letter notifying you of a pending claim or possible court case can be a stressful and overwhelming experience. It often arrives looking like any other piece of mail—perhaps a bill, an event invitation, or a business promotion—until you open it and realize the serious implications for your business, your livelihood, and your family.

We are pleased to share an important legislative update that reflects a significant milestone for our industry. The Planning and Development Act 2024 (“the Act”) was signed into law by President Higgins on 17 October 2024, introducing critical regulations for the inflatable hire sector in Ireland.

When operating inflatables, it’s essential to ensure they meet safety standards. According to the European safety standard EN14960:2019, all inflatables must undergo annual safety testing.
